Products
96SEO 2025-06-11 06:32 1
监控 Debian 系统的网络性能显得尤为关键。这不仅关系到用户体验,更是保证系统稳稳当当运行的关键。虽然有许许多工具能用于监控网络性能, 但 cpustat 作为一款专注于 CPU 性能监控的工具,为何也能派上用场呢?让我们一探究竟。
cpustat 是 sysstat 工具包中的一款工具,基本上用于监控 Linux 系统的 CPU 用情况。虽然 cpustat 并非直接针对网络性能, 但通过看看 CPU 用情况,我们能间接了解网络性能的关系到。
cpustat 给了丰有钱的指标, 如 %us、%sy、iowait等,这些个指标能帮我们判断网络性能问题是不是与 CPU 材料慌有关。
先说说我们需要在 Debian 系统上安装 sysstat 包。
sudo apt update
sudo apt install sysstat
安装完成后我们就能用 cpustat 工具了。运行以下命令启动 cpustat:
cpustat
cpustat 的输出包含优良几个列,
CPU
处理器编号。%usr
用户态的CPU时候。%nice
nice值为负进程的CPU时候。%sys
核心态的CPU时候。iowait
等待I/O时候。通过看看这些个指标的变来变去, 我们能初步判断 CPU 用情况是不是正常,进而推断网络性能是不是受到关系到。
cpustat 虽然能够帮我们了解 CPU 用情况,但要全面监控网络性能,我们还需要结合其他工具,如 iftop、vnstat、nload 等。
iftop
实时监控网络流量。sudo apt update
sudo apt install iftop
vnstat
记录网络接口的往事流量数据。sudo apt update
sudo apt install vnstat
nload
查看网络接口的流量。sudo apt update
sudo apt install nload
在某企业运维团队的实际案例中,他们找到网络速度一下子变磨蹭,通过 cpustat 监控到 CPU 用率极高大。结合 iftop 工具,找到一巨大堆流量集中在特定端口。经过排查,找到是某个业务服务器由于配置错误弄得一巨大堆数据包在网络中传输,到头来解决了网络速度磨蹭的问题。
cpustat 是一款功能有力巨大的 CPU 性能监控工具,虽然它并非直接针对网络性能,但通过看看 CPU 用情况,我们能间接了解网络性能的关系到。结合其他网络性能监控工具,我们能更全面地掌握 Debian 系统的网络状况,确保系统稳稳当当高大效运行。
Demand feedback